     He was just 12 years old when he died. But he brought courage and hope to people around the
world.
Nkosi Johnson, who died last June, is remembered today as an AIDS fighter. This young boy
challenged his government's AIDS policies and united millions of South Africans in the fight against
the disease.
     Johnson was the longest surviving person born HIV positive.(艾滋病病毒呈陽性) He survived
with this deadly disease for 12 years before it claimed his life.
     At first, Johnson was expected to live for nine months when his foster mother (養(yǎng)母), Gail Johnson,
took him in at the age of two. She now runs Nkosi Haven across town from her house in Melville. The
Haven is home to 20 children living with HIV or AIDS, and 11 of their mothers.
     Johnson attracted the world's attention and stole the hearts of thousands of people across the world
at the 13th International AIDS Conference in Durban in July 2000. He stood in front of a large audience
including South African President Thabo Mbeki. He told them that he wanted AZT, a drug used to treat
AIDS patients, to be given HIV-positive pregnant women to prevent the disease being passed on to their
unborn babies. He received a loud cheer at the end of his speech.
     Johnson's speech was broadcast live across the world. With views beyond his age and even a sense
of humor, Johnson soon became an international sign of the fight against AIDS and HIV.

      He lived his whole life as a poor man. His art and talent were recognized by almost no one. He
suffered from a mental illness that led him to cut off part of his left ear in 1888 and to shoot himself two
years later. But after his death, he achieved world fame. Today, Dutch artist Van Gogh is recognized as
one of the leading artists of all time.
     Now, 150 years after his birth on March 30, 1853, Zundert, the town of his birth, has made 2003
"The Van Gogh Year" in his honor. And the Van Gogh Museum in Amsterdam, home to the biggest
collection of his masterpiece, is marking the anniversary with exhibitions throughout the year. The
museum draws around 1.3 million visitors every year. Some people enjoy the art and then learn about
his life. Others are interested in his life, which then helps them understand his art.
     Van Gogh was the son of the minister. He left school when he was just 15. By the age of 27, he
had already tried many jobs including an art gallery salesman and a French teacher. Finally in 1880, he
decided to begin his studies in art.
     Van Gogh is famed for his ability to put his own emotion into his paintings and show his feelings
about a scene. His style is marked by short, broad brush strokes (繪畫筆法). "Instead of trying to
reproduce exactly what I have before my eyes, I use color more freely, in order to express myself more
forcefully," he wrote in a letter to his brother in 1888.
     Van Gogh sold only one painting during his short life. He relied heavily on support from his brother,
an art dealer who lived in Paris. But now his works are sold for millions of dollars. His portrait of Dr.
Gacher sold for $89.5 million in 1990. It is the highest price ever paid for a painting. "I think his
paintings are powerful and the brilliant color in them are attractive to people," said a Van Gogh's fan.
